The Natural Lands Stroud Preserve




454 North Creek Road
West Chester, PA 19382


The Stroud Preserve  is a 574-acre nature preserve that is privately owned and managed by Natural Lands. The preserve is open to the public and offers great hiking and wildlife observation opportunities. Formerly known as Georgia Farm, the Stroud Preserve is also a study site for the Stroud Water Research Center, one of the premier stream research labs in North America. Bikes are not allowed in the preserve and all pets must be kept leashed at all times. Please remain on designated trails. Parking access to the Stroud Preserve is located at 454 North Creek Road.


Stroud Preserve Map


Do NOT follow this link or you will be banned from the site!